About Color #009271 (#009271)
#009271 is a cyan color (colour) with RGB channel values of 0 red, 146 green, and 113 blue. The green channel is dominant by a ratio of 146.0:1 over the weakest channel. In HSL terms, the hue sits at 166 degrees with 100% saturation and 29% lightness, placing it in the neutral-to-cool range of the colour spectrum.
The perceived brightness of #009271 is 99/255 using the ITU-R BT.601 luma formula (0.299R + 0.587G + 0.114B). This appears dark to the human eye, so pair it with light text for adequate readability. For print production, the CMYK equivalent is 100% cyan, 0% magenta, 23% yellow, and 43% key (black).
The WCAG contrast ratio of #009271 against white is 3.93:1 and against black is 5.35:1. This only passes AA for large text (18pt+) on white. For normal body text on white, darken the color or use it on a dark background where it achieves 5.35:1.
The complementary colour #940023 creates maximum visual tension when paired with #009271. For more harmonious color combinations, use the analogous colours #009427 and #006C94, which sit 30 degrees on either side of the hue wheel. What is HEX to RGB, HSL, CMYK color conversion
Converting from HEX to RGB, HSL, CMYK translates a color value between two different color models. Different color models are used in web design (HEX, RGB), print (CMYK), and color theory (HSL, HSV).
